1507.A · 1507.A.: A daily attendance record for children shall be maintained that shall: 1. include the child's first and last name, arrival and departure times, and first and last name of person or entity to whom the child is released; 2. accurately reflect children on the center premises at any given time; and 3. be used to sign in and out if a child leaves and returns to the center during the day.

1915.A · 1915.A.: Observation. Upon arrival at the center, the physical condition of each child shall be observed for possible signs of illness, infections, bruises or injuries, and when something is observed, it shall be documented and such documentation shall include an explanation from the parent or child.

2103.F · 2103.F.: Passenger Log 1. A current passenger log for each trip shall be used to track children and staff during transportation. 2. The log shall be maintained on file at the center and a copy shall be provided to the driver or monitor. 3. The following shall be recorded in the passenger log: a. date the transportation is provided; b. name of the child; c. name of driver and staff members; d. pick up and drop off locations; e. time child was placed on the vehicle; f. time child was released and name of the person or entity to whom child was released; and g. signature of staff person completing the log.
